使用钩子函数,在创建页面时,重置对应属性的值,代码如下:
- created() {
- let _self = this;
- _self.$nextTick(() => {
- _self.$set(_self.datalist, 'belongIndustry', [])
- })
- _self.$nextTick(() => {
- _self.$set(_self.datalist, 'employmentForm', '')
- })
- },
- employmentForm: [
- { required: true, message: "请输入用工形式", trigger: "change" }
- ],
- belongIndustry: [
- { required: true, message: "请选择所属行业", trigger: "change" }
- ],
- //data中
- belongIndustry: [], //多选
- employmentForm: '', //单选
补充:
- //初始化的时候重置表单,清空效验规则
- this.$nextTick(() => {
- this.$refs["el-form标签上ref的值"].resetFields();
- })